Patrick R. Michaud wrote:
> ...
> But potentially another way to do things is to add another variable:
>
> $Skin = 'lens';
> $Theme = 'sample';
>
> and then the skin.php file can use the $Theme variable to decide
> what subdirectory of lens/ to use to pick and choose things from.
> (If $Theme isn't set, the skin.php could choose a default.)
> Inside of a skin template, one can do things like
> $SkinDirUrl/$Theme/whatever.css to get to theme-specific files for
> the skin.
The Gallery2 developer team just decided to get rid of the distinction
between skin and theme since it mainly introduced a lot of confusion.
They also divided the css files into theme specific (fonts, colors, etc)
and template specific (placement, widths, etc) ones. At the end, the
whole templating/theming system got too complex.
IMHO, it would be "dangerous" to introduce even a $Theme variable only.
